Lafayette Parish Jail Mugshots Search
Lafayette Parish recently replaced its old jail management system, called JADES, with a new inmate tracking system. The new tool still lets you search for inmates by name, birth year, or CCN (case control number). The same booking data that was in the old system is available through the new one. You can access this jail mugshot search from the sheriff's website. Results show the inmate's name, booking date, charges, and other basic arrest details.
The Lafayette Parish LAVNS portal at lafayette.lavns.org is another option. This system updates every 30 minutes. You can use the A-Z filter to browse the roster or type in a name to search. Results show name, date of birth, race, and gender. LAVNS also lets you sign up for alerts when an inmate's status changes. This is free and managed by the state.

Lafayette Parish Detention and Booking
The Lafayette Parish Correctional Center is at 916 Lafayette Street. The jail phone number is 337-236-5400. This facility holds pre-trial detainees and people serving short sentences. Every person booked into the jail gets a record with their name, charges, mugshot, and other identifying details. Lafayette Parish sees a high volume of bookings because of the size of the city and the parish population.
Arrests made by the Lafayette Police Department, the sheriff's office, Louisiana State Police, and other agencies in the parish all funnel through this facility. Each booking creates a new jail record that becomes part of the public file. The jail mugshot is taken at the time of processing and stays in the booking system even after the person is released. Under state law, these arrest records and booking photos are available to anyone. The detention center logs every arrest.

Requesting Lafayette Parish Jail Mugshots
If you cannot find what you need online, you can request records directly from the sheriff's office. La. R.S. 44:1 gives you the right to inspect and copy public records. Call the corrections division at 337-236-5400 or email corrections@lafayettesheriff.com. For in-person requests, visit the office at 916 Lafayette Street during business hours. Be specific with your request. A name and approximate arrest date will make the search faster.
La. R.S. 44:3 has some exceptions. Juvenile records are not open to the public. Some booking information tied to active investigations may be withheld. But standard adult booking records, including jail mugshots and charge information, are available in most cases. La. R.S. 44:700 supports the general practice of making arrest data public. The sheriff's office may charge a small fee for jail mugshot copies, but they cannot refuse to let you view the arrest records without a valid legal basis.

More Lafayette Parish Jail Mugshot Tools
Beyond the sheriff's website and LAVNS, there are statewide tools that may have information on Lafayette Parish inmates. The Louisiana DPS&C at doc.louisiana.gov keeps records on people in state prison. If someone was convicted in Lafayette Parish and sent to a state facility, their record would be there. The IBC system at ibc.dps.louisiana.gov handles background check requests.
VINELink is a nationwide offender tracking tool that works with Louisiana's jail roster system. You can search for people by name or ID number and set up jail status notifications. This is useful if you want to know when someone is released from custody or transferred to a different facility. Inmates appear on the jail roster after booking.
For court records tied to a Lafayette Parish arrest, you would check with the Lafayette Parish Clerk of Court. The clerk handles case files, court records, and judgments. The sheriff's office only handles the jail side, meaning booking records and jail mugshots. Court outcomes and case dispositions come from the clerk.
